At the core of their wealth is the business model of Pickers' Ink, the company through which they operate. Unlike typical employees who trade time for money, Wolfe and Fritz are business owners. Their revenue is not solely derived from the profit made on a single antique clock or a box of vintage postcards. Instead, it is generated through the scale of their operations and the diversification of their income streams. They source massive quantities of inventory, which they then sell through multiple channels. These include their brick-and-mortar warehouse store in Le Claire, Iowa, where dedicated collectors can sift through bins and shelves, and their online store which ships nationwide. This dual-channel approach maximizes their reach and allows them to move inventory that might sit idle in a single location. Furthermore, television royalties and the premium placed on their brand name add a significant, albeit less transparent, layer to their overall earnings. The show "American Pickers" has been a long-running success, and their association with it functions as a powerful marketing tool, driving foot traffic to their store and lending credibility to their acquisitions, which ultimately translates into higher sales and a stronger net worth.
